I have setup both my host computer ethernet and the raspberry pi.
I can connect to raspberry pi from host computer via ssh when using putty with no problem.
However neither simulink nor matlab command window can connect. this error comes up:
SSH connection to host 169.254.0.2 failed:
FATAL ERROR: Network error: Connection refused
In the troubleshooting it says to check ip address and password. these must be correct as I use the same with putty.
What could be the problem here?

From the error message you are getting, Connection Refused, the Raspberry Pi is there but for some reason refusing the SSH connection request. Try to reset you board and see if you can connect. You may need to login to your Raspberry Pi using a monitor and a keyboard and try to see why SSH server is refusing a connection.

Hi Onur,
In general only two conditions cause this error:
1. the SSH server is not running on you Raspberry PI. 2. Port 22 used by SSH is being blocked by a firewall,

I solved this issue by the following tasks:
Resolve the issue of the ssh public key:
  1. Edit the /etc/ssh/sshd_config file.
  2. Change PasswordAuthentication and ChallengeResponseAuthentication to yes.
  3. restart
